Eliseo Ferrandiz’s Catarsis - 2026 XXL is an original acrylic on canvas artwork (120 x 60 cm), signed and framed, created in 2026 in Spain and in excellent condition.
Description from the seller
Title: Catharsis
Size: 120 x 60 cm
Technique: Acrylic on canvas
Year: 2026
Original and unique work
Signed by the artist
This work, created in acrylic on canvas (120x60 cm), features a profile portrait in the foreground that captures a moment of deep introspection and vulnerability. The composition is defined by a dramatic use of chiaroscuro, where the darkness of the background highlights the warmth of the central figure.
Color Palette: Earth tones predominate, ochres and a vibrant orange that seems to emanate from the woman's own skin and hair, creating an effect of inner illumination or golden backlighting.
Visual Elements: The most dynamic element of the work is the depiction of rain or water. The white, fine, kinetic brushstrokes traverse the composition diagonally, imparting a sense of movement and freshness that contrasts with the warmth of the face.
Detail: Meticulous attention to the details of the water droplets sliding down the chin and the slightly parted lips, which adds a tactile realism to the piece. The hair flows almost ethereally, blending with the light and the atmosphere of the painting.

Eliseo Ferrandiz
Visual Artist | Painter
Professional Profile
Painter specialized in oil-on-canvas technique, with a body of work focused on the representation of gazes and female faces in gold and silver tones, incorporating materials such as beach sand. My creations seek to convey stories and deep emotions, exploring diversity and the human essence. Currently focused on the collection 'Profundidades'. A series of realistic works, in oil and acrylic, oriented toward the marine world and its mysterious secrets.
I have exhibited my works in galleries and cultural centers in Spain and other countries, and my work has been acquired by private collectors. In addition, I teach painting workshops to share my knowledge and experience with other artists and enthusiasts.
⸻
Education and Career Path
• Student of Copernico García, a renowned painter from the province of Alicante.
Exhibitions in galleries and independent cultural spaces since the early 2000s.
• Sales and auctions on specialized platforms, with buyers from different parts of the world.
⸻
Awards and Recognitions
• National Prize of Contemporary Art 'City of Valencia' – 2005 – Recognition for innovation in mixed media.
• Honor Mention at the Málaga Art Biennial – 2008 – Noted for expressiveness in the portrayal of faces.
• International Painting Prize “Mediterráneo Vivo” – 2010 – Awarded by the Barcelona Foundation for Contemporary Art.
Critics' Prize at the Santander Art Fair – 2015 – Awarded for artistic evolution in the use of materials.
⸻
Featured Exhibitions
• "Miradas del Alma" – 2004 – ArteNova Gallery, Valencia (Spain).
• 'Arena y Oro' – 2007 – Casa de la Luz Cultural Center, Alicante (Spain).
• "Reflections of Existence" – 2011 – Espacio Creativo La Fragua, Córdoba (Spain).
“Luz y Textura” – 2014 – Art21 Independent Gallery, Porto (Portugal).
“Essences of Time” – 2018 – El Candil Exhibition Hall, Granada (Spain).
⸻
Professional Experience
• Exhibitions in galleries and independent cultural spaces in Spain and other countries since the early 2000s.
Sales of artwork on online platforms, exploring new options to improve the valuation of my work.
Conducting painting workshops, fostering creativity in other artists and students.
